Charming Boys (French: Charmants Garçons) is a 1957 French musical comedy film directed by Henri Decoin and starring Zizi Jeanmaire, Daniel Gélin and Henri Vidal. It was one of two Hollywood-style musicals made by Decoin around this time along with Folies-Bergère.[1]

It was shot at the Billancourt Studios in Paris. The film's sets were designed by the art director Robert Clavel. It was made using Technicolor.

Synopsis

Lulu, a nightclub entertainer, has many male admirers who all turn out to be completely unreliable.
